More darned questions....



Some people have reported a loss of mpg after installing belly pans. What are some possible causes for increasing drag with belly pan? For instance: If one inadvertantly created a venturi under a car would that increase drag? Or is that venturi unavoidable? If a van was nose down due to rear seat removal would that increase drag? Is parallel best?

I have no published reports which suggest that a problem such as this is possible.And not to dis-respect those claiming the degraded performance,I'd have to be there to investigate it myself and do some mutual head-scratching.----------------- I do have a paper from FIAT which experimented with a bagful of vehicle configurations and they did observe that by altering undercar flow,the uppercar flow can definitely be affected.Obviously,if you have the proper tools,you can quickly isolate an area and remedy it.---------------------------- With respect to a venturi,this is something you'd really have to work at creating.If the pan is parallel with the ground until it can begin a continuous upsweep angle for the diffuser everyone should be okay.------------------------- As far as your stainless roof extension,I've been watching it.If you're anywhere near Sanger,Texas,you can drop by and teach me Metal fabrication technique,She's a beauty!------------------ As far as the drag reduction goes,you can't cheat on the curvature,and your drag reduction will be an arithmetic function of the new,smaller wake area the extension creates as compared to the vehicles original wake.--------EXAMPLE: your extension allows for a 10% wake area reduction,that translates to a 10% drag reduction.Simple huh?-------------- A 10% drag drop would net you 5% AND 6% MPG improvement at 55 and 70 mph respectively.-------- So using,say the template,you can engineer your extension on paper and know the results before you ever begin buying materials.--------------- And yes,the rear is where the action is.Since 1922 the rear of the car has been known to be the chief source of drag for ground vehicles,and the only way to reduce it,after attached flow is in the bag for the forebody,is the gently tapering tail as depicted in the template.
